How To Fix GT217 - Conversion steps for table & incomplete


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: GT - Database utilities

  • Message number: 217

  • Message text: Conversion steps for table & incomplete

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    Not all conversions steps were carried out.

    System Response

    The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

    How to fix this error?

    Display the restart log in the database utility and check which steps
    were carried out.
